Complete recovery in aviation sector only by 2022: Celebi Aviation
The aviation sector has been facing trying times because of Covid-19. Celebi Aviation, a Turkish ground-handling company that operates at seven big airports in India, expects the recovery from Covid-19 to be a long drawn affair. Murali Ramachandran, CEO-India, Celebi Aviation tells Sagar Kulkarni of DH that the company’s growth plans are on track and it may even put a bid for Air India Air Transport Services Limited, should the government offer it for sale.
